Output 9faed781341678653fce9565940ff35d0055ccb3247664ecb1097c0c4384d522:17

value
25215687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012b12dfc1528f3f7feb5140ddfeb1a69f5115a0 OP_EQUAL
address
M81LWSJPPSEvLDMRkUntiMKbUHDRfETwnV
transaction
9faed781341678653fce9565940ff35d0055ccb3247664ecb1097c0c4384d522
spent
true